SEO (search engine optimization) is the process of optimizing your website to improve its visibility in search engine results. By using various techniques and strategies, you can increase your website's ranking on search engine result pages (SERPs), making it more likely for users to click on your site. Link building, on the other hand, involves acquiring high-quality backlinks to your website from other reputable sites. These backlinks act as a vote of confidence in the eyes of search engines, signaling that your website is trustworthy and credible.

1. Conduct Keyword Research
Keyword research is the foundation of any successful SEO campaign. By identifying the right keywords relevant to your business, you can target your content towards those keywords, increasing your chances of ranking higher in search results. Use keyword research tools such as Google Keyword Planner or SEMrush to find relevant keywords with a high search volume and low competition. Incorporate these keywords naturally into your website's content to optimize it for search engines.
2. Create High-Quality and Engaging Content
Content is king in the world of SEM/SEO . Search engines love fresh, informative, and engaging content. By regularly publishing high-quality blog posts, articles, and other forms of content, you can attract more visitors and increase your website's visibility. Make sure your content is well-written, valuable, and optimized for relevant keywords. Incorporate multimedia elements like images, videos, and infographics to make your content more visually appealing and shareable.
3. Optimize On-Page SEO Elements
On-page SEO involves optimizing the various elements on your website to improve its visibility in search results. Ensure that your meta titles, meta descriptions, and header tags are optimized for relevant keywords. Use descriptive URLs and include keywords in your website's URL structure. Optimize your website's loading speed by compressing images and using caching plugins. Make sure your website is mobile-friendly and easy to navigate for a seamless user experience.
4. Build High-Quality Backlinks
Link building is a crucial aspect of SEO, as it helps search engines determine the credibility and relevance of your website. Aim to acquire high-quality backlinks from authoritative websites in your industry. You can do this by reaching out to websites and blogs for guest posting opportunities, creating shareable content that naturally attracts backlinks, or leveraging relationships with influencers and industry experts. The more reputable backlinks you have, the higher your website's authority in the eyes of search engines.

Q2: What is the difference between on-page and off-page SEO?
A2: On-page SEO focuses on optimizing the elements within your website, such as content, meta tags, and URL structure. Off-page SEO, on the other hand, involves activities outside your website, such as acquiring backlinks from other websites and social media promotion.
Q3: Are backlinks from any website beneficial for SEO?
A3: Not all backlinks are created equal. High-quality backlinks from reputable websites in your industry have a more significant impact on your SEO efforts. Acquiring backlinks from irrelevant or low-quality websites may even harm your website's visibility.
